Office for Fair Access
The Office for Fair Access (OFFA) is an independent, non departmental public body which aims to promote and safeguard fair access to higher education for under-represented groups in light of the introduction of variable tuition fees in 2006-07. All publicly funded providers of higher education in England who decide to charge tuition fees above the standard will be required level to submit an access agreement.
Information on and list of access agreements.

Disability Equality Duty - Good practice from Oxford Brookes

Disability Equality Questionnaire - This questionnaire is one of a range of consultation activities designed to offer students the opportunity to actively influence the content and focus of Oxford Brookes' Disability Equality Scheme.
